JSPS Bonn Japanese-German Colloquium

Starting from FY2026, the call for proposals for the JSPS Bonn Japanese-German Colloquium will be handled jointly by the JSPS Bonn Office and the JSPS Club.

The JSPS Bonn Japanese-German Colloquium aims to foster research collaboration between Japan and German-speaking countries through small-scale, interdisciplinary events. Important points are outlined below.

  • Purpose:
    • To promote Japan-German research cooperation, strengthen academic ties, and facilitate early-career researcher engagement.
       
  • Structure:
    • Organized by a German host (JSPS Alumni member) and a co-host from Japan.
    • Two-day interdisciplinary program with diverse participants from both regions.
       
  • Eligibility:
    • Applicants must be JSPS Alumni, affiliated with a research institution in a German-speaking country.
    • Must not have received recent JSPS funding for a similar event.
       
  • Selection Criteria:
    • Emphasis on long-term collaboration, scientific quality, institutional support, societal impact, diversity, and early-career participation.
    • Priority will be given to new applicants.
       
  • Financial Support:
    • JSPS will fund travel and accommodation for up to 5 speakers from Japan and two dinners (up to EUR 2000).
    • Host and co-host institutions are expected to contribute to additional costs.
       
  • Event Timing:
    • The event can be up to 2 full days (starting with a reception the day before). It must be scheduled between May 2026 and February 2027.
       
  • Application:
    • For further information, please refer to the Guidelines. All completed application forms should be e-mailed to the JSPS Bonn Office by September 30, 2025. In case of questions, please contact the JSPS Bonn Office.
       
  • Selection:
    • The selection process will be conducted by a committee recruited partially from members of the Club Board and Bonn Office. Successful applicants will be notified in January 2026.
